Owners, Ryan and Lesli Winter are excited to introduce the community to local, top quality small batch spirits that are all hand made right here in San Clemente.One of the most unique aspects of Drift is this grain to bottle operation is getting their wheat from their parents family farm outside the town of Bison, Kansas. Only Open Wednesday through Sunday, Blinking Owl Distillery gives off effortless Art Deco-meets-Steampunk-chic vibes, making it the perfect hideaway during stormy weather.. Try some award-winning Blinking Owl libations, including the California Straight Bourbon Whiskey or perhaps make your own with their Whiskey MBA Program (Making, Barrelling and Aging).
Featuring a tavern-style atmosphere, SideDoor is a local legend when it comes to its whiskey list. Eclectic and ever-growing, this list offers plenty of options for every palate.join in and partake in SideDoor's Whisky Wednesday experience—simply pay for the cost of a flight of whisky! The flights consist of three 1-ounce pours that can range from $22 to $75,
